79-527.01. Truancy Intervention Task Force; created; members; duties; report.

(1) The Truancy Intervention Task Force is created. The task force shall consist of:

(a) The probation administrator or his or her designee;

(b) The Commissioner of Education or his or her designee; and

(c) The chief executive officer of the Department of Health and Human Services or his or her designee.

(2) The task force shall study and evaluate the data contained in the reports required by subsection (2) of section 79-527 and shall develop recommendations to reduce incidents of excessive absenteeism. The task force may contact a school district or a county attorney for additional information. The task force shall report electronically to the Legislature on or before October 1 of each year.

Source

    Laws 2010, LB800, § 37;
    Laws 2012, LB782, § 149;
    Laws 2013, LB410, § 7.
    Effective Date: May 30, 2013
